  • The hp-version of the finite element method (hp-FEM) is extremely efficient numerical method for solving partial differential equations. In comparison with low-order methods it is capable to achieve exponential rate of convergence even though the solution has singularities and/or boundary/internal layers. To achieve the exponential convergence it is necessary to adapt both the geometry of the mesh and the polynomial degrees. However, the optimal hp-adaptive strategy is still unknown. This paper gives brief introduction into the problematic of hp-FEM and hp-adaptivity and emphasizes those parts that are not optimally solved yet.
